Technology and AI shift from support tools to core competitive advantages
The role of technology in business is shifting from a mere support tool to a core competitive advantage. While many small and medium enterprises (SMEs) invest heavily in management software and automation, simply digitizing manual processes often fails to yield significant returns because competitors can easily adopt the same tools.
True differentiation occurs when technology is integrated into a company's development strategy to enhance customer experience, such as through personalized services and faster response times. In the software industry, artificial intelligence (AI) is fundamentally changing the competitive landscape. As AI becomes widespread, the advantage of simply owning technology or large engineering teams is diminishing.
According to the State of AI-Assisted Software Development 2025 report by Dora and Google Cloud, 90% of surveyed tech professionals use AI in their work. The challenge for organizations is moving beyond individual AI usage to making AI a collective organizational capability. VTI, a company with over 1,800 employees across six countries, is transitioning toward an ‘AI-native’ model. VTI CEO Tran Xuan Khoi emphasizes that AI should not just help individuals work faster, but should change how the entire organization operates to create more value for customers.
